Technically, a merge commit is a regular commit which just happens to have two parent commits. If you would prefer a clean, linear history free of unnecessary merge commits, you should reach for git rebase instead of git merge when integrating changes from another branch.

Actually, if youre following full git flow, you should commit to feature branches, merge to the develop branch, do integration testing and making any necessary integration fixes, and then merge to the master branch or maybe to a release branch and then the master branch. In fact, if thats still the case when you go to merge, gitsourcetree will by default perform a fast forward merge in which the master branch label is just moved to the tip of the develop branch, and the history will still look linear. Currently in beta, git large file storage lfs replaces large files such as audio samples, videos, datasets, and graphics with text pointers inside git, while storing the file contents on bitbucket.
